Oppède Le Vieux

Population : 1,246 .

Department of the Vaucluse


Le Village Médiéval

12 km east of Cavaillon via the D2, then the D3 and the D176 on the right.

Oppède Le Vieux is a magnificent little hill-top village. Built high on a rocky outcrop and surrounded by lush vegetation, thick forests and rocks form a striking backdrop.

To visit Oppède Le Vieux, leave your car in the carpark at the base of the village before following the picturesque path up the hill.

You will be enchanted by this historic village which has so much to offer: a 12th century collegiate church which dominates the skyline, the ruins of an ancient château and the remains of historic workshops and boutiques.

It is a pleasure to wander around this village and visitors will admire the charming 15th and 16th century houses that have been skilfully restored.

You can rest awhile in the peaceful square and soak up the atmosphere.

Numerous artists, writers and movie stars have been so charmed by the style and beauty of Oppède Le Vieux that many have bought property here... you, too, will also fall in love with this beautiful place.


Historic sites to visit :

Ruins of the feudal château. 12th century church.
Ancient washing places.
Renaissance and medieval houses.
